Sautéed Ginger Garlic Tofu with Bok Choy
A vibrant vegan stir-fry featuring firm tofu and crisp bok choy, elevated with aromatic ginger and garlic. Ingredients
- 14 oz firm tofu
- 8 oz baby bok choy
- 1 tbsp, minced fresh ginger
- 3 cloves, minced garlic cloves
- 2 tbsp soy sauce
- 1 tbsp sesame oil
- 2 tbsp vegetable oil
- 2, sliced scallions
- 1/4 tsp red pepper flakes
- 3 tbsp water

Instructions
- Step 1: Press and drain 14 oz firm tofu, then cut into 1-inch cubes. Heat 2 tbsp vegetable o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at and add tofu cubes. Cook for 5-6 minutes, turning occasionally, until all sides are golden and slightly crispy.
- Step 2: Add 1 tbsp minced fresh ginger and 3 minced garlic cloves to the skillet with tofu and sauté for 1 minute until fragrant and aromatic.
- Step 3: Pour in 2 tbsp soy sauce, 3 tbsp water, and 1/4 tsp red pepper flakes, stirring to coat the tofu. Add 8 oz baby bok choy halves and cover the skillet. Cook for 3-4 minutes until bok choy is tender but still vibrant green.
- Step 4: Drizzle 1 tbsp sesame oil over the stir-fry and toss gently to combine. Remove from heat and garnish with 2 sliced scallions before serving.

How do I store leftover Sautéed Ginger Garlic Tofu with Bok Choy?
Cool to room temperature within 2 hours, then store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Reheat covered in a 350°F oven for 10-12 minutes, or microwave at 70% power in 60-second bursts to keep firm tofu from drying out.

How do I scale Sautéed Ginger Garlic Tofu with Bok Choy for a different number of people?
The recipe is written for 3 servings. Multiply each ingredient by (your serving target / 3). Cook time stays roughly the same up to 2x; for 3-4x batches, switch from a skillet to a sheet pan or stockpot so the food isn't crowded — overcrowding steams instead of browns.
